Coweta
Coweta has lower-than-average household income, with a median household income of $44,331. Population has grown 39% since 2000. 13%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 28%. Median home value is $111,700.

How many people live in Coweta, Oklahoma?
Coweta, Oklahoma has about 9,943 residents according to the 2010 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Coweta, Oklahoma?
The typical household in Coweta, Oklahoma earns about $44,331 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Coweta, Oklahoma expensive?
In Coweta, Oklahoma, the median home is worth about $111,700, and the typical rent is about $666 a month.
How educated are people in Coweta, Oklahoma?
About 12.7% of adults age 25 and over in Coweta, Oklahoma h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Coweta, Oklahoma?
About 13.2% of people in Coweta, Oklahoma live below the federal poverty line.
Has Coweta, Oklahoma grown since 1990?
Yes, Coweta, Oklahoma has grown since 1990. The population has added about 3,784 residents, a change of about 61 percent over that period.
